How LemonShark Studio Runs Bookings and Galleries on lemon.gallery

Two years ago, running LemonShark Studio meant three separate tools duct-taped together: a booking form that emailed me a PDF, a gallery host that clients found confusing, and a notes app for tracking who still owed a deposit. Nothing talked to anything else. If a client asked “where’s my gallery?” three days after a shoot, I was digging through my inbox to find out.

We don’t work like that anymore. Every booking, every proofing gallery and every follow-up at LemonShark Studio now runs through lemon.gallery, and it’s changed how fast — and how professionally — we can move a client from enquiry to delivered images.

What lemon.gallery actually replaced

Before, a headshot booking touched four different systems before it was done: an enquiry form, a separate calendar, a gallery delivery tool, and whatever I used to remember to invoice. Each handoff was a place things could get dropped — and with a studio that’s frequently booking corporate teams of ten or more, dropped handoffs meant chasing people over email for a week.

lemon.gallery replaced all four with one system. A client books a package, picks a time, gets a confirmation, and — once the shoot is done — receives a proofing gallery generated automatically from the shoot upload. No separate login for me to manage, no third tool to remember.

Booking to delivery, in practice

Here’s what a real booking looks like now. Someone fills in the enquiry form on our booking page, choosing the type of shoot and a package. lemon.gallery logs the enquiry, sends a confirmation, and drops the session into my calendar with the package details attached — so I know before I’ve even opened my laptop whether it’s a 30-minute headshot refresh or a half-day branding session.

After the shoot, the images go up and the client gets a gallery link within 24 hours — sometimes the same day. They pick their favourites inside the gallery itself, I get notified the moment they’ve made selects, and retouching starts without a single email back and forth about which files they meant.

The part most studios get wrong: follow-up

Most photography businesses are fine at the shoot itself. Where they fall down is everything either side of it — the enquiry that never gets a proper reply, the client who books once and is never followed up with again. lemon.gallery handles that quietly in the background: automatic reminders before a session, a nudge if a gallery hasn’t been opened, and a simple way to see who booked six months ago and might be due a refresh.

For a UK-based studio in Fulham serving individuals, actors and corporate teams across London, that’s the difference between a one-off booking and a client who comes back every year for their team headshots.
